Realme 16 Pro key specs officially confirmed ahead of January 6 launch

Introduction
Realme has officially confirmed the key specifications of the upcoming Realme 16 Pro ahead of its India launch scheduled for January 6, 2026. The company has revealed major details related to the smartphone’s camera capabilities, performance hardware, display technology, battery, software features, and design. Positioned as a premium mid-range device, the Realme 16 Pro aims to deliver flagship-level features at a competitive price point.

Camera and Imaging Features
The Realme 16 Pro will feature the same primary camera hardware as the Pro+ variant, highlighting Realme’s focus on imaging performance. The device is equipped with a 200MP LumaColor main camera powered by the Samsung HP5 sensor. It supports optical image stabilisation along with full-pixel auto zoom, enabling 1x, 2x, and 4x lossless zoom options.

The camera system carries TÜV Rheinland certification and utilises Realme’s HyperRAW algorithm to improve light balance and contrast in various shooting conditions. For portrait photography, users will have access to five preset focal lengths at 1x, 1.5x, 2x, 3.5x, and 4x. Additional software enhancements include Vibe Master Mode with 21 portrait tone options and AI Edit Genie, which allows editing of hairstyles, backgrounds, and facial details. Video capabilities include 4K HDR recording at 1x and 2x zoom, supported by the MainTrack algorithm for subject tracking.

Performance and Hardware
Powering the Realme 16 Pro is the MediaTek Dimensity 7300-Max 5G chipset. According to Realme, the smartphone has achieved over 970,000 points on the AnTuTu benchmark, indicating strong performance for daily tasks and gaming. To manage thermal performance, the device is equipped with an AirFlow VC cooling system.

The handset is also expected to pack a large 7,000mAh Titan battery. Realme has paired the battery with an AI long-life battery chip and a Super Power Saving Mode to extend usage time and improve long-term battery health.

Display and Visual Experience
The Realme 16 Pro is expected to feature a 1.5K AMOLED display with a 144Hz refresh rate, offering smooth visuals and enhanced clarity. The panel is likely to support 1.07 billion colours and deliver a peak brightness of up to 6,500 nits, making it suitable for outdoor visibility and HDR content consumption.

Software and Smart AI Features
On the software front, the Realme 16 Pro will run Realme UI 7.0. The interface will include Flux Engine animations and NEXT AI features designed to enhance user experience. Confirmed AI tools include AI Framing Master, AI Recording, and Google Gemini integration. The smartphone will also feature an IP69 rating, providing high-level dust and water resistance.

Design and Colour Options
Continuing its collaboration with renowned designer Naoto Fukasawa, Realme has introduced the Urban Wild Design for the Realme 16 Pro. The device will be available in three colour options: Master Gold, Pebble Grey, and Orchid Purple, blending premium aesthetics with a modern design approach.
